Haaksbergen is a charming town located in the eastern Netherlands, known for its picturesque landscapes and friendly community. It boasts a rich history, evident in its well-preserved architecture and cultural sites. The town is surrounded by beautiful nature reserves, making it a great destination for outdoor enthusiasts.

With its welcoming atmosphere, Haaksbergen offers a unique glimpse into Dutch life away from the more touristy cities.

Climate Guide

Weather

Haaksbergen experiences a temperate maritime climate, characterized by mild winters and cool summers. Average temperatures range from 1°C (34°F) in January to 22°C (72°F) in July, with moderate rainfall spread throughout the year. Spring and autumn are especially pleasant, while winter can bring snow and frost, making it ideal for cozy indoor activities.

Safety Guide

Safety

Haaksbergen is generally a safe town, with low crime rates. However, as in any location, it's advisable to stay aware of your surroundings, especially in crowded areas. Emergency services can be reached by dialing 112, and local hospitals are equipped to handle most medical needs.

Tipping in Haaksbergen

Ensure a smooth experience

Tipping Customs

Tipping is appreciated in restaurants but not obligatory; rounding up the bill or leaving 5-10% is common.

Payment Methods

Credit and debit cards are widely accepted, and contactless payments are popular; however, it's good to carry some cash.

Transportation

Traffic

Traffic in Haaksbergen is typically light, making it easy to navigate by car. Public transportation options include buses connecting to nearby towns and cities, with frequent services available. Cycling is also popular, with dedicated bike lanes and paths throughout the area.
